Abstract

In this study, is established the mathematical structure of the M-derivative homogeneous and nonhomogeneous Whittaker equation. The greatest superiority of the vigorous M-derivative used is that it incorporates Mittag-Leffler function; this enables us to preferable sense the representation of the solution Whittaker equation. Various applications of the nonhomogeneous M-Whittaker equation are given and representation of the solution is obtained. The representation of solution to Whittaker equation is obtained using the Laplace transform. The Laplace transform is a powerful method for representation of solution to the Whittaker equation. The results obtained present in graphs based on various order. More sensitive results are achieved.
